Visteon unveils C-Beyond concept
Wed, 09 Jun 2010Car Design News was recently invited to a preview of Visteon's C-Beyond concept, which makes its full debut at the Paris motor show in September. Based on a Citroën C4 Picasso, the C-Beyond is a showcase for new technologies – primarily focused on the car's interior, which permit a degree of flexibility and design expression. The C-Beyond simply looks like a C4 Picasso that incorporates new LED lighting technology.
2012 Toyota Yaris revealed
Wed, 22 Dec 2010The 2012 Toyota Yaris debuts in Japan as the Toyota Vitz The headline is probably a bit disingenuous. The car in the picture – as you’ve probably already worked out – is the new Toyota Vitz, the JDM (Japanese Domestic Market) version of the Toyota Yaris. And it’s just been shown in Japan.
